SpaceX recently launched the largest rocket ever built during a period of global fuel supply constraints. The company asserts that Starship's methane-based fuel does not worsen the current crisis, though the event may intensify climate-related scrutiny of spaceflight operations.

The source news reports that SpaceX's giant Starship rocket is not worsening the ongoing fuel crisis, but it may nevertheless raise profound climate questions. The vehicle uses methane as its primary propellant — a fuel derived from natural gas and distinct from the gasoline, diesel, and jet fuels typically in short supply during a crisis. The quantity of methane consumed per launch is a fraction of global fuel demand, meaning the rocket's operations would not materially affect fuel availability for transportation or heating. However, the environmental impact of such launches is a separate matter. Methane itself is a potent greenhouse gas, and even small leaks from production or combustion could have outsized climate effects. The source emphasizes that while the fuel crisis narrative may not apply directly to Starship, the broader conversation about spaceflight's carbon footprint and reliance on fossil-derived fuels remains relevant. The article notes that SpaceX's approach contrasts with other launch providers exploring alternative propulsion, but does not offer specific data or comparisons. Key takeaways from the report center on the intersection of technological ambition and resource stewardship. First, the launch highlights that large-scale space projects are not immune to economic pressures, but their fuel supply chains are distinct from those affecting everyday consumers. Second, the climate questions raised by Starship's methane use may prompt renewed discussion about the sustainability of rocket fuel sources — a topic likely to attract attention from regulators and environmental groups. The source does not quantify the rocket's fuel consumption or compare it to other industries, but suggests that the symbolic impact of launching a massive rocket during a fuel crisis could amplify public and investor awareness. For the space sector broadly, this event may serve as a case study in how to communicate environmental trade-offs. The article stops short of concluding that Starship's launches are harmful, instead positioning the topic as an open question deserving further study. Companies in the space launch market may face increased pressure to disclose their environmental footprint and to invest in cleaner propulsion technologies. For energy-focused investors, the fact that Starship uses methane — a natural gas product — could tie space activities to the broader natural gas industry, potentially affecting perceptions of that sector's role in a decarbonizing economy. The source does not provide analyst forecasts or market projections, but it implies that regulatory frameworks for rocket emissions could evolve. Investors and industry observers may watch for any policy signals arising from this launch. The article's cautious framing suggests that while SpaceX has avoided exacerbating the current fuel crisis, the long-term climate implications of such rockets could influence future costs, public acceptance, and competitive dynamics in the space industry.
